Ukraine Says Russia Launched One Of War's Largest Ballistic Missile Barrages On Kyiv

According to Lianhe Zaobao citing Reuters,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elenskyy said Russia launched one of the largest ballistic missile attacks on Kyiv since the war began, killing one person and injuring 16. Ukraine's air force said on Sunday, July 19, that air defenses shot down 18 of 41 missiles and 108 of 125 drones, while 23 missiles and 10 drones hit 20 locations. Kyiv Mayor Vitali Klitschko said residential buildings, warehouses, supermarkets and dormitories were damaged, with three people seriously hurt. Ukraine's acting foreign minister, Andrii Sybiha, condemned the strike as a “brutal terror attack” and called for greater international pressure on Russia. Zelenskyy also said Ukrainian forces struck three fuel depots and a fuel facility in Russia's Stavropol region and hit three Russian “shadow fleet” oil tankers in the Black Sea. Separately, Russian officials said an air attack on a logistics center in Moscow region on Saturday, July 18, injured 40 people, while earlier strikes in Tambov region killed at least seven.
